Core Viewpoint - The completion of the first phase clinical trial of the replication-competent Tian Tan smallpox vaccine vector HIV vaccine marks a significant advancement in HIV vaccine research in China, demonstrating safety and the ability to elicit effective immune responses [1][2]. Group 1: Clinical Trial and Research Progress - The replication-competent Tian Tan smallpox vaccine virus was used as a vector in the study, which has shown safety and the potential to induce durable HIV-specific immune responses in healthy individuals [2]. - The trial involved 48 healthy participants and established a foundation for the upcoming phase II clinical trials [2]. - Despite advancements in antiretroviral therapy and pre-exposure prophylaxis, over one million new HIV infections occur annually, highlighting the ongoing public health challenge posed by HIV [1]. Group 2: Challenges in HIV Vaccine Development - The high variability of the HIV virus and its attack on the immune system present significant challenges for vaccine development [1]. - Over 300 HIV vaccine trials have been conducted globally, with 11 efficacy trials, most of which have failed to demonstrate protective immune effects [1]. - Replication-competent viral vectors, such as adenoviruses and cowpox viruses, are being explored as alternative solutions for HIV antigen delivery [1].
